WHAT DOES THIS COMPANY DO?
Carter Bankshares, Inc. What it actually does.

Accepts deposits into checking, savings, and money market accounts. Provides commercial loans to businesses. Now — the numbers.

on the stock market since 2007
687 employees
$692.1M market value
WHERE DOES THE MONEY COME FROM?
74%Bank Owned Life Insurance Income
Bank Owned Life Insurance IncomeOther Revenue 26%
74% of all revenue comes from a single line: Bank Owned Life Insurance Income.

That much dependence is a risk in itself: if this one line weakens, the whole company feels it directly.

Revenue last year:
$254.6M
The net profit left over:
$31.4M
Out of every $100 of revenue, $12 stays as net profit.
THE SLICE THAT TURNS INTO PROFIT: 12%

This is an established company with proven profits.

THE PRICE TAG
MARKET VALUE / ANNUAL PROFIT
22.1×

The market pays 22.1× for every dollar of annual profit — around what a business like this usually costs.

Against companies in its own sector, it looks cheaper than 87% of them.

Analysts' average target sits 2% below today's price.
